MTHS Tardy Policy

    A student is considered tardy if they are not in their classroom at the beginning of the period.  Most staff will give students approximately 10 minutes to get to class before the tardy becomes an unexcused absence.  Some of the SLC's have developed their own tardy policy.  Please check with your Advisor for your school's current tardy policy.  In general, teachers may tie grades to being to class on time.  This falls under the category of "class participation".   Teachers may assign lunch or after school detention to make up time missed being tardy.  If the student doesn't show, then the teacher can assign Friday School or take other disciplinary action for "failure to follow a reasonable request".
